The B2B Creative Director is a creative leader focused on driving the B2B marketing creative function within Integrated Care. This role leads a small team of copywriters and designers and is responsible for the creative strategy and execution of B2B marketing assets that support growth and commercial performance with employer, health plan, and partner audiences.
